What Does “Net Worth” Mean?
Net worth represents the total value of an individual’s assets minus their liabilities at a given point in time.
Assets may include:
- Equity stakes in businesses (public or private)
- Cash and investments
- Real estate
- Intellectual property or other ownership interests
Liabilities may include:
- Loans and mortgages
- Business debt guarantees
- Other financial obligations
Important: Net worth is a snapshot, not a guarantee. Values fluctuate with markets, company performance, and economic conditions.

Ownership Stakes and Transparency
Public vs. Private Companies
- Public companies: Ownership stakes, insider holdings, and compensation are often disclosed.
- Private companies: Ownership percentages and valuations are usually confidential.
Art TerKeurst’s profile aligns with the private-company model, which limits third-party valuation.

Why Net Worth Figures Change Frequently
Even when estimates exist for public figures, net worth can fluctuate due to:
- Market volatility
- Changes in business valuation multiples
- Interest rate shifts
- Currency movements (for global assets)
- Liquidity events (sales, buyouts, restructurings)
For private executives, these changes occur without public reporting, increasing uncertainty.
